The primary aim of a team building workshop is to improve how employees work together. These workshops often include a mix of problem-solving exercises, communication activities, and goal-setting sessions. Through activities like trust falls, role-playing scenarios, or outdoor challenges, team members learn more about each other’s strengths, weaknesses, and working styles. This deeper understanding can reduce conflict and miscommunication in the workplace. When people feel more connected to their coworkers, they are more likely to collaborate effectively and contribute to a positive working environment.
Communication is one of the biggest benefits of team building workshops. Many workplace issues stem from poor or unclear communication. Team building exercises encourage open dialogue in a non-threatening setting, helping individuals express themselves and listen more actively. Icebreakers and group discussions allow team members to step out of their daily routines and interact in new ways. As a result, employees often return to the workplace with improved interpersonal skills and a greater appreciation for different perspectives. This leads to more efficient meetings, smoother project execution, and better decision-making across teams.
Another major advantage of team building workshops is their ability to boost employee morale and motivation. When employees feel seen, heard, and valued within their team, job satisfaction rises. Workshops that include recognition, rewards, or shared achievements can foster a sense of belonging and accomplishment. This can be especially valuable after challenging periods such as organizational changes or high-stress projects. Team building also breaks the monotony of daily routines and provides a refreshing change of pace, which can re-energize employees and spark new creativity.
Moreover, team building workshops can play a crucial role in identifying leadership potential and developing future leaders. Activities that require planning, delegation, or conflict resolution naturally bring out leadership qualities in participants. Managers and HR professionals can observe how individuals perform in these scenarios, gaining insight into their problem-solving abilities and team dynamics. This kind of real-time observation is often more revealing than traditional performance reviews or interviews. By identifying emerging leaders, companies can better plan for succession and invest in the right people for future growth.
